nginx 0.6.21
*) Change: if variable values used in a "proxy_pass" directive contain
IP-addresses only, then a "resolver" directive is not mandatory.

*) Bugfix: a segmentation fault might occur in worker process if a
"proxy_pass" directive with URI-part was used; bug appeared in
0.6.19.
*) Bugfix: if resolver was used on platform that does not support
kqueue, then nginx issued an alert "name is out of response".
Thanks to Andrei Nigmatulin.
*) Bugfix: if the $server_protocol was used in FastCGI parameters and a
request line length was near to the "client_header_buffer_size"
directive value, then nginx issued an alert "fastcgi: the request
record is too big".
*) Bugfix: if a plain text HTTP/0.9 version request was made to HTTPS
server, then nginx returned usual response.
